Gold prices receive new surge in Pakistan, Check latest rates inside

KARACHI: The prices of gold in Pakistan rose again on Friday as the price per tola went up by Rs900 to Rs336,100. According to data provided by the Saraffa Association, Fridays gold prices went up in line with global market movements.

Since the last price update, gold has increased by Rs900 per tola to a new price of Rs336,100, and each 10 grams of gold has grown by Rs772 to Rs288,151.

Prices have risen globally as well, with global rates hitting $3,177 per ounce, including a $20 premium—this is a $9 rise compared to the previous day.

Silver prices held firm at Rs3,377 per tola. The rise in prices is due to sustained global market strength, even though it continues to influence local gold rates in Pakistan and decisions investors make in the gold markets.
